![]() Duda's Aussie Pies launched their #feedahealthcareworker program on March 26, designed to allow Duda's friends and family from all over the globe to support our small business and put big smiles on the faces of some amazing Healthcare workers at St. Charles hospital, in Bend. Bend's incredible healthcare workers are working on the front lines every day, putting their own health at risk for our safety. May we always show gratitude and respect for their selflessness and bravery. They are the real heroes ❤️ Since day one, Duda's Aussie Pies has delivered over 163 delicious Aussie pies to many different departments of St Charles, including the Emergency Room, Family Birthing Unit, Behavioral Health, Medical Floor, Security, Social Services, The PES unit, Patient Access Services, Admitting unit, and more. Lunch is always very well received and it warms our heart to be able to provide this service, now more than ever! "Thank you a million times over! These acts of kindness really inspire our team." From the Duda's Aussie Pies team: Our healthcare workers deserve a medal and while we don’t have any of those, we are happy to take them a yummy pie with chips on your behalf! In addition, check out: Good News from Downtown Bend Our Favorite Product ThisWeek & our We’re Open in Downtown YouTube video Last week our Board of Directors voted to defer EID payments for 90 days. So the City will send out the annual EID bill, as usual, in May - but building owners will be able to delay their payment without a penalty. The Board also voted to extend all Downtown directory kiosk ads for an additional 6 months at no extra charge and to suspend billing until September. Right now, we have cut all non-essential staff and programs (to save money for whatever the future may hold), and with the remaining 1.5 FTE we've adjusted our focus to concentrate on marketing, and helping the public know what businesses are still open & how they can shop and dine with them. We are also working with businesses one-on-one to help them adjust their business models to offer online services, and in some cases, we're helping them get their stores online. Let us know if you need individual assistance. Additionally, of course, we still have Ryan on the street every morning cleaning and checking for safety issues (Thank you, Ryan!). As soon as this has passed, we'll be ready to bring all staff back to full-time and hit the ground running to make sure that Downtown Bend is as unique and vibrant as it was before this crisis hit. Today we'd like to share a story with you about a passionate employee at Leapin' Lizards Toy Company. This completely wonderful human being is named Phia, and shortly after the COVID19 pandemic hit us all, she found a way to help Downtown Bend business while also raising much-needed funds for our local nonprofits. Thrive and help thrive, indeed, dear Phia, we applaud you. And so, Support Bend Business was born. A website that encourages people to shop local, and encourages businesses to give 10% of their profits to local organizations like Bethlehem Inn. Currently featuring businesses like Oregon Body and Bath, Princess Athletics, LARK Mountain Modern and Outside In - this project is sure to be a success.
Thank you Phia, and all the participating businesses and customers. It sure does feel good to live in a town where kindness and good news is easy to find.
